hasta
AHS-tuh
intj
1
Informal way of saying goodbye, short for "hasta luego" or "hasta la vista."
"Hasta! I'll call you tomorrow."
How to Use Hasta
Learner’s notesIn plain EnglishA casual, borrowed Spanish way of saying "see you later."
When to use it
Informal; used in English mainly as a playful borrowing, not a full translation.

Etymology
From Spanish hasta, "until," most often heard in the phrase hasta luego, "until later."
